Latest Patents

One of Steiner's latest patents is focused on context-aware recommendations of relevant presentation content displayed in mixed environments. This patent discloses techniques for processing contextual data from various resources to dynamically direct a presentation. A computing device can receive contextual data and process it to select specific sections of content, such as slides or document pages. The device can then display these sections on multiple devices, providing a real-world view of related objects through a hardware display surface.

Another significant patent involves stereoscopic image display. This invention relates to displaying computer-generated images via a stereoscopic display system. The method establishes a predetermined threshold distance from the viewer's eye to the displayed image. It includes determining the vergence distance and adjusting the size of the image while maintaining the vergence distance as the viewer moves closer.
